PostgreSQL LIMIT is an optional clause of the SELECT statement that gets a subset of rows returned by a query. Now work_mem has a direct influence on query performance: sorting will be faster if it can use enough RAM, or PostgreSQL may prefer a faster hash join or hash aggregate and avoid a sort at all. Both TEXT and VARCHAR have the upper limit at 1 Gb, and there is no performance difference among them (according to the PostgreSQL documentation). The first thing that should come to your mind when hearing about performances is monitoring. In its stock configuration PostgreSQL specifies a low memory limit per concurrent query (work_mem).
